The Columbus Jackaroos (4-1) traveled south on June 16 to face the Nashville Kangaroos (6-1) in a pivotal MAAFL game. In what turned out to be a heated contest the Nashville Kangaroos defeated the Columbus Jackaroos 13.14.92 to 8.6.54 in order to move to 7-1 on the season and hand the Jacks their second loss of the year.

On a warm but overcast morning in Tulsa, Oklahoma, Coach Dustin Brasel was smiling. He carried that smile all day long...for good reason. The Tulsa Buffaloes were scheduled to host the Dallas Magpies and the Kansas City Power. Going into the game he was worried that he would need players form both visiting teams to round out his team. Game day had arrived and he was surrounded by 16 eager Buffaloes. It was decided to play 16's. He had a full team (bolstered by 2 blokes from Wichita). 17 total players ..."magnificent" he thought.

Back in January, I received a message on Facebook from a guy I played footy with on the U23 Revolution team a couple years ago. The Revolution is the U.S. National team and the U23 team is the team for players 23 years old and younger. He asked me if I was interested in playing in Australia for a season. I replied back and said I was interested, and shortly after got an email from the Revolution head coach, Matt Bishop. At the time, I had no idea what was happening, but several people were working to find a team for me in Australia.

The Dallas Magpies continued their strong start to the season defeating the Denver Bulldogs and the Austin crows comfortably on June 2nd in Allen, TX.
In what was expected to be the biggest game in club history, the pies went into the first game confident but wary of the Bulldogs winning history and on-field strength and experience. Perfect conditions for football on a calm Saturday morning made for a great contest and from the very first bounce it was a fierce contest.
